FEMtools Seminar "Is Your CAE Correct?" FEMtools Developer's Lecture in Japan
In addition to the lecture by Mr. Eddy Dascotee from DDS, it has been decided that Professor Okubo, an emeritus professor at Chuo University, will also speak. Professor Okubo is globally recognized in the field of precision mechanical engineering, particularly in "vibration and mode analysis," and has made significant contributions to the noise reduction and high performance of automobiles and machinery. He received the "Order of the Rising Sun, Gold and Silver Rays" last year. He will talk for about 20 minutes about his activities and introduce the seminar.
This is a rare opportunity to hear the "real insights" from Mr. Dascotee, who is at the forefront of the industry, and Professor Okubo, who has been active in the field for many years. We encourage everyone to come to the venue on May 21 (Thursday). (Application deadline has been changed to May 21, the day of the event.)
"Does your CAE align with reality?"
How can experimental data (MEscope) be accurately fed back into the analysis model (FEMtools) to connect the cycle of design, experimentation, and analysis? The latest world-standard methods will be elucidated by the developers themselves.
